Comparison among U-17, U-20, and Professional Female Soccer in the GPS Profiles during Brazilian Championships
The purpose of this study was to compare and characterize the physical demand of official matches among under-17 (U-17), under-20 (U-20), and professional (Pro) female soccer players.
